Second, the God of the bible is all-knowing, and only He can predict the future. (Ps 139, Isaiah 44-50) For what is worth, most Mayan scholars believe that they did not see tomorrow as the end of the world, but as the beginning of a new cycle. Regardless, when the oracle regarding Dec.21st was first uttered, it was a false prophecy. In Deuteronomy 18 there are two tests of a true prophet: 1. EVERY prophecy had to be fulfilled…100% accuracy (no non-biblical prophet or psychic/medium, ancient or modern, that I know of, claimed perfection); 2. They must believe and teach in Yahweh, the only real God. Mayan prophets failed both tests, mainly because demons and Satan are not all-knowing, which means they cannot predict the future. Their religion, which included human sacrifice, was animated by demonic spirits. Hence, the prophecy for tomorrow is a false prophecy and should be rejected by God’s children.
